English: Monument to Edmund Stafford (1344-1419), Bishop of Exeter; north side of Lady Chapel of Exeter Cathedral, Devon. Arms on chest-tomb far right de la pole quartering Wingfield, for w:Michael de la Pole, 2nd Earl of Suffolk (1367-1415), son of Michael de la Pole, 1st Earl of Suffolk (c. 1330-1389) by his wife Katherine Wingfield (1340–1386) daughter of Sir John de Wingfield.
